Domaine Jacques Dury, Rully 1er cru “Margote” 2023
A distinguished white Burgundy that exemplifies the finesse and minerality characteristic of the Côte Chalonnaise. Sourced from one of Rully’s finest sites, located on the southern slopes of the appellation, the vineyard boasts poor, shallow soils over limestone and is home to some remarkably old vines dating back to 1945 and 1946.

Domaine Jacques Dury, Rully “La Chaume” 2023
“La Chaume” is a refined white Burgundy that exemplifies the elegance and minerality characteristic of the Côte Chalonnaise. Sourced from the historic lieu-dit “La Chaume,” neighboring the esteemed Meix Cadot, this vineyard benefits from a southeast exposure and clay-limestone soils, contributing to the wine’s purity and vibrancy.

Domaine Méo-Camuzet – Chambolle‑Musigny 1er Cru “Les Cras” 2022
From a revered site in Chambolle-Musigny, this pure Pinot Noir offers finesse and precision.
Tasting Profile: Bright red cherry, rose petal, gentle spice—silky tannins and vibrant acidity guide a refined, stony finish.
Production Notes: ~0.5 ha parcel, ~2,000 bottles made under strict yield control.
Critics & Cellaring: Emerging reviews highlight its elegance; optimal drinking from 2026 to 2038.
A graceful, terroir-driven Chambolle built for patience and pleasure. -
